LM393PSR
Product Overview
Category: Integrated Circuit
Use: Voltage Comparator
Characteristics: Low power consumption, wide voltage supply range
Package: SOIC-8
Essence: Dual differential comparator
Packaging/Quantity: Tape & Reel / 2500 units per reel
Specifications
- Supply Voltage: 2V to 36V
- Input Offset Voltage: 2mV
- Response Time: 1.3μs
-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to 125°C

Working Principles
LM393PSR is a dual voltage comparator that compares the voltage at its inverting and non-inverting inputs and produces a digital output based on the comparison result. It operates over a wide range of supply voltages and is suitable for use in various applications.
Detailed Application Field Plans
The LM393PSR is widely used in:
- Battery management systems
- Overvoltage/undervoltage protection circuits
- Signal conditioning circuits
- Industrial automation systems
- Automotive electronics

What is the LM393PSR?
- The LM393PSR is a dual differential comparator with open collector outputs, commonly used in voltage monitoring and control applications.
What is the operating voltage range of the LM393PSR?
- The LM393PSR operates within a wide voltage range, typically from 2V to 36V.
What are the typical applications of the LM393PSR?
- The LM393PSR is commonly used in battery voltage monitoring, overvoltage protection circuits, window comparators, and precision voltage threshold detectors.
What is the output configuration of the LM393PSR?
- The LM393PSR has open collector outputs, which allows for easy interfacing with microcontrollers and other digital logic circuits.
What is the input offset voltage of the LM393PSR?
- The input offset voltage of the LM393PSR is typically low, making it suitable for precision applications.
Can the LM393PSR operate in harsh environments?
- Yes, the LM393PSR is designed to operate in industrial temperature ranges and is suitable for harsh environments.
What is the maximum output sink current of the LM393PSR?
- The LM393PSR can sink up to 16mA of current from its open collector outputs.
How does the LM393PSR handle input common-mode voltage?
- The LM393PSR can tolerate a wide range of input common-mode voltage, making it versatile for various input signal conditions.
Is the LM393PSR available in surface mount packages?
- Yes, the LM393PSR is available in surface mount packages, making it suitable for compact and space-constrained designs.
What are the key advantages of using the LM393PSR in technical solutions?
- The LM393PSR offers low power consumption, wide supply voltage range, and compatibility with various voltage levels, making it a versatile choice for many technical solutions.
